I definitely won't compare the two as managers. Both may feel most comfortable with conservative play, but one is exacting (sometimes to a fault), while one doesn't seem detail-oriented in the slightest. Specifically, one is incredibly demanding about the roles each player must fulfill, and how to fulfill them - and those not doing as he wants probably won't play much. And the other well, doesn't.
Though, I will say that what a manager says in the presser after has a lot more to do with how he wants to project and influence expectations on himself, and may not reflect what he says to the players behind closed doors or on the training pitch. So I wouldn't necessarily assume Bruce is actually praising players in private when it matters. Just as Rafa rarely roasted his players in post-match interviews - even though you knew he was probably giving them a bollocking in training.
